Dermal fillers are injectable substances that are used to smooth the skin and restore volume to areas of the face that have lost their youthful fullness. Hyaluronic acid fillers are the most common dermal filler type because they are safe, effective, and produce natural results. Hyaluronic acid is a substance naturally found in the body and helps maintain skin hydration and elasticity. Your face is dynamic, making millions of movements. Repetitive movements like laughing and talking create facial lines called dynamic wrinkles and folds. Because these areas are mobile, treating facial lines can be difficult. What are Dermal Fillers?

Dermal fillers are an under-utilized beauty treatment that can completely restructure and enhance your facial features highlighting your natural beauty.

Dermal fillers act by restoring age-related volume loss to bring balance and harmony to your face. Most dermal fillers are temporary, and their effect lasts between 4 to 18 months. The various options of dermal fillers are specifically designed depending on the area to be injected.

Reshaping your nose: Dermal fillers can give you a straighter and more symmetrical nose. The treatment can also be used to smoothe out any bumps or dents in the nose.

  • Cheek enhancement: Volume loss in the cheeks is one of the earliest signs of aging and dermal fillers can do wonders to uplift sagging facial skin in this area.
  • Chin augmentation: Dermal fillers can be used to fill in a recessed chin bringing it more in line with your nose and forehead, dramatically altering your facial appearance.
  • Improving the appearance of post-acne scarring: Any surgical scars or post-acne scars that appear as depressions on the skin surface can be filled and smoothed using dermal fillers.
  • Adding volume to thin lips: In addition to giving your lips a fuller and more pleasing look, dermal fillers can be used to reshape and correct any drooping or unevenness of your lips.
  • Tear trough reduction: Having sunken tear troughs that run from the inner corner of your eye out to your cheek can give a tired and unhappy look to your face. Filling in these recesses can instantly change your appearance. This procedure can be tricky as the skin in this area of your face is quite thin and therefore the procedure should be performed by an experienced and skilled cosmetic physician.
  • Fillers for aging hands: Other than your face, the skin on your hands is most exposed to the harmful effects of the sun and the environment. Special dermal fillers are also available that can add volume and improve the look of your hands. 

Being a non-surgical treatment, dermal fillers are a cost-effective way to improve your facial features. The effects of the procedure are immediately apparent with minimal downtime and fewer risks of complications as compared to surgery.
